Pineapple Filling (Sugar-Free)
This pineapple filling is perfect for topping cakes, filling pastries, or just enjoying on its own. It’s sweet, tangy, and bursting with flavor, making it a fantastic addition to your dessert repertoire.

Here are the ingredients you’ll need:
Ingredients:
- 1 medium ripe pineapple, peeled and chopped
- 2 tablespoons of honey or a preferred sugar substitute
- 2 tablespoons of cornstarch
- 1/4 cup of water
- 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ract
- Juice of half a lime
Now that we have our ingredients, let’s move on to the preparation steps:
Instructions:
- In a medium saucepan, combine the chopped pineapple and honey (or sweetener of your choice) over medium heat. Stir gently until the pineapple starts to release its juices.
- In a small bowl, mix the cornstarch with water until smooth. Gradually pour this mixture into the saucepan, stirring constantly to avoid lumps.
- Add the vanilla extract and lime juice to the saucepan, continuing to stir as the mixture heats up. Bring it to a gentle boil and then reduce the heat to low.
- Let the filling simmer for about 5-10 minutes, or until it thickens to your desired consistency. Be sure to stir occasionally to prevent sticking.
- Once thickened, remove from heat and allow it to cool. The filling will continue to thicken as it cools.
- Use the pineapple filling immediately or store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to a week.
